Qiusheng Wu is an Associate Professor and Director of Graduate Studies in the Department of Geography & Sustainability at the University of Tennessee, Knoxville. He also serves as an Amazon Scholar and Amazon Visiting Academic. His research focuses on geospatial data science, open-source software development, and leveraging big geospatial data/cloud computing to study environmental changes, particularly surface water and wetland dynamics. He created packages like geemap and leafmap, and his work is widely recognized through awards like the 2024 Graduate Teaching Award and Google Open Source Peer Bonus Award.
- Education: Ph.D., Geography, University of Cincinnati; M.A., Geography, University of Cincinnati; B.S., GIS, Sun Yat-sen University.
- Research Interests: Geographic Information Science, Remote Sensing, Environmental Modeling, LiDAR, Spatial Data Science, Cloud Computing.
His work emphasizes open-source contributions, including Python packages for geospatial analysis, and has been published in journals like Remote Sensing of Environment and International Journal of Applied Earth Observation and Geoinformation.
Dr. Wu teaches courses such as GEOG 111 (Our Digital Earth) and GEOG 510 (Geographic Software Design). He actively reviews for over 40 journals and serves as an Associate Editor for Wetlands and International Journal of Applied Earth Observation and Geoinformation.
